Output 8da5377213d900b02eaaba2d2b0bcdfd0bafee3df080a1874129c4887a52b869:3

value
169484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2630cc570cf04e2764f6bd77a5616f412282026c OP_EQUAL
address
35Ax4PgetSTiNd2orEtKZRL75SB7u6zeQa
transaction
8da5377213d900b02eaaba2d2b0bcdfd0bafee3df080a1874129c4887a52b869
confirmations
172821
spent
true